Exploring Novelty Differences between Industry and Academia: A Knowledge Entity-centric Perspective
- 以方法、工具、数据集、度量标准四类知识实体为单位,统一量化新颖性。
- 学界在论文和专利中的新颖性更高,尤其在专利领域优势明显。
- 产业在数据集方面有独特优势,合作对专利新颖性提升更有效。
学界与产业在推动技术进步中各有优势:学界强调成果公开与学科发展,产业重视知识可占有性与核心竞争力,同时参与学术会议与平台共享,形成知识策略悖论。高新颖性且公开的知识是技术进步的核心驱动力,但学界与产业谁更能产生新颖成果尚不明确。既有研究受限于数据来源与新颖性衡量方式不一致。本研究基于四种细粒度知识实体(方法、工具、数据集、度量标准),在统一语义空间中计算实体间语义距离以量化新颖性,实现不同文献类型间的可比性,并构建回归模型分析学界与产业在发表新颖性上的差异。结果表明,学界整体新颖性更高,尤其在专利中表现突出。在实体层面,两者均以方法驱动论文进展,而产业在数据集方面具有独特优势。此外,产学研合作对论文新颖性提升有限,但有助于提升专利的新颖性。数据与代码已开源:https://github.com/tinierZhao/entity_novelty。

Academia and industry each possess distinct advantages in advancing technological progress. Academia's core mission is to promote open dissemination of research results and drive disciplinary progress. The industry values knowledge appropriability and core competitiveness, yet actively engages in open practices like academic conferences and platform sharing, creating a knowledge strategy paradox. Highly novel and publicly accessible knowledge serves as the driving force behind technological advancement. However, it remains unclear whether industry or academia can produce more novel research outcomes. Some studies argue that academia tends to generate more novel ideas, while others suggest that industry researchers are more likely to drive breakthroughs. Previous studies have been limited by data sources and inconsistent measures of novelty. To address these gaps, this study conducts an analysis using four types of fine-grained knowledge entities (Method, Tool, Dataset, Metric), calculates semantic distances between entities within a unified semantic space to quantify novelty, and achieves comparability of novelty across different types of literature. Then, a regression model is constructed to analyze the differences in publication novelty between industry and academia. The results indicate that academia demonstrates higher novelty outputs, which is particularly evident in patents. At the entity level, both academia and industry emphasize method-driven advancements in papers, while industry holds a unique advantage in datasets. Additionally, academia-industry collaboration has a limited effect on enhancing the novelty of research papers, but it helps to enhance the novelty of patents. We release our data and associated codes at https://github.com/tinierZhao/entity_novelty.
